    A monohybrid cross is a cross between two organisms with different variations at one genetic locus of interest. [ 1 ] [ 2 ] The character(s) being studied in a monohybrid cross are governed by two or multiple variations for a single location of a gene.

    Monohybrid cross between homozygote dominant (GG) and homozygote recessive (gg), always resulting in heterozygote genotype (Gg) and the phenotype associated with the dominant allele, in this case capital G. Monohybrid cross between heterozygotes (Gg), resulting in genptypical ratio 1:2:1 (GG:Gg:gg) and phenotypical ratio 3:1 (G:g).

    Mendel found support for this law in his dihybrid cross experiments. In his monohybrid crosses, an idealized 3:1 ratio between dominant and recessive phenotypes resulted. In dihybrid crosses, however, he found a 9:3:3:1 ratios. This shows that each of the two alleles is inherited independently from the other, with a 3:1 phenotypic ratio for each.
